ST925: ECOQUEST : SUSTAINABILITY SMART BOARD GAME

DARYL CHUNG JIA HUNG ASIA PACIFIC UNIVERSITY

EcoQuest is an automated sustainability board game designed to educate players about critical marine environmental issues in Malaysia through a fun and interactive experience. The game combines remote gameplay with automation and a mobile companion app to enhance gameplay and raise awareness. It specifically targets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) 13 ('Climate Action') and 14 ('Life Below Water') by incorporating game content questions related to these issues within the mobile companion application. This approach aims to educate players about these important issues while they enjoy the game. The automated sustainability board game integrates four main components which are the automated mechanisms, haptic solution and LED effects, mobile companion application, and a database for linking automated board game with the mobile companion application. By combining gameplay with educational content, real-world issues, and facts, EcoQuest stands as a promising tool for educating and inspiring individuals to act towards a sustainable future.
